Finalists revealed for Better Business Awards 2022

The Adviser is pleased to reveal the finalists for the state-based Better Business Awards 2022, with 623 finalists competing for the prestigious awards.

With the support of principal partner NAB, the Better Business Awards recognises the leading members of Australia’s mortgage broking and finance industry.

Since 2014, the benchmark awards program for excellence has acknowledged the efforts of Australia’s brokers, aggregators, BDMs, innovators and leaders.

The 9th annual awards will celebrate the individuals and businesses from each state and territory within Australia who are leading the way by providing the best customer service and outcomes, leading community engagement programs, writing significant loan volumes, and implementing robust business strategies.

It will also give a nod to mentors and thought leaders in the broking sector for their commitment to excellence and willingness to share their knowledge with their peers, while recognising the rising stars of tomorrow.

The Better Business Awards 2022 rewards high-achieving individuals and offices in the broking industry who have carved out a local presence in NSW/ACT, Queensland, South Australia/Northern Territory, Victoria/Tasmania, and Western Australia.

More than 623 top-performing finalists have been chosen for the 19 submission-based categories for the Better Business Awards 2022.

Commenting on the awards program, Momentum Media’s editor of mortgages Annie Kane said: “The Better Business Awards seek to champion the leading players of the broking industry in each state and territory of Australia – showcasing their hard work and congratulating them for going above and beyond for their clients.

“Whether it was enabling first home buyers to get onto market for the first time, supporting borrowers access COVID or disaster support, helping businesses access finance to pivot and thrive, or just being a sounding board for credit advice – brokers have been hard at work to keep this economy turning.

With the residential and commercial mortgages market continuing to break records, the broking industry has been busier than ever to help Australian borrowers realise their dreams and set them up for future success. Given the increasing uncertainty around the future of interest rates, changing lender policy, the huge range of options on market and the fact that mortgage brokers act in the best interests of their clients – more borrowers have been flocking to the brokers than ever before.

“Here at The Adviser, we’re proud to be able to showcase their achievements through these five state-based awards.”

The winners of the Better Business Awards 2022 will be announced at an in-person gala dinner during the five-state roadshow. The awards will take place in the following locations:

  • Queensland: 28 April – Sofitel Brisbane Central
  • NSW/ACT:  5 May – Australian Turf Club, Royal Randwick Racecourse, Sydney
  • South Australia/Northern Territory: 12 May – Adelaide Convention Centre
  • Western Australia: 19 May – Crown Towers Perth
  • Victoria/Tasmania: 2 June – Crown Towers Melbourne

The Better Business Awards will follow the award-winning event, the Better Business Summit 2022.

Centred on the “Digital Broker”, the summit will present 15 TED-talk-style presentations to reveal the technological tools of the future that could propel brokerages by streamlining services and building business efficiencies.

Across the five states, speakers will equip new and established brokers with the tools and knowledge they need to boost lead generation techniques and offer a deeper understanding of the digital applications that other brokerages have been using successfully.

TV and film producer Maz Farrelly and Major General (Ret’d) Dr Marcus Thompson AM are among this year’s keynote speakers, who will arm brokers with the marketing tools they need to generate a return on investment while protecting their brokerages from any cyber threats lurking in the shadows.
